intellects
/IH1 N T AH0 L EH0 K T S/noun
- 1
The faculty of thinking, judging, abstract reasoning, and conceptual understanding; the cognitive faculty (uncountable)
โIntellect is one of man's greatest powers.โ
- 2
The capacity of that faculty (in a particular person) (uncountable)
โThey were chosen because of their outstanding intellect.โ
- 3
A person who has that faculty to a great degree
โSome of the world's leading intellects were meeting there.โ
